Overview

Carrie Herbert is a Pediatric Cardiologist practicing medicine in Charlotte, North Carolina. She has been practicing medicine for over 18 years.

Dr. Herbert is highly rated in 5 conditions, according to our data. Her clinical expertise encompasses Patent Ductus Arteriosus, Pulmonary Atresia, Coarctation of the Aorta, Stent Placement, and Heart Transplant.

Dr. Herbert is board certified in American Board Of Pediatrics, (Pediatrics), and (Pediatrics, Pediatric Cardiology). She is actively involved in clinical research, co-authoring 19 peer reviewed articles.

Areas of Expertise

MediFind evaluates expertise by pulling from factors such as number of articles a doctor has published in medical journals, participation in clinical trials, speaking at industry conferences, prescribing and referral patterns, and strength of connections with other experts in their field.
